Написать программу

Егор15 лет в сервисе
Данные заказчика будут вам доступны после подачи заявки
14.11.2017

Требования:Программа должна быть написана на Microsoft Visual C++ с использованием библиотеки OpenCV, больше сторонних библиотек быть не должно. ОС - Windows 10 64bit.Интерфейс - GUI, желательно минималистичный.Программа должна иметь возможность запускаться неоднократно с разными настройками.Должны быть переданы все исходники, а так же полная инструкция по установке библиотеки.Клиент получает полные права на исходный код, дальнейшее распространение кода запрещено.

Описание работы программы:Есть запущенный процесс exefile.exe, результатом которого будет отображение окна на скриншоте выше. Заголовок этого окна будет “EVE - FOO-BAR“. Программа должна иметь в настройках в качестве параметра использование FOO-BARНеобходимо будет находить для дальнейшего использования внутри программы:

  • Kamela 0.4 с стилизованным изображением слева солнца - название солнечной системы. Название Kamela может быть любым, а так же содержать в конце звездочку. Цифры могут быть любого цвета, а так же содержать в начале знак - (минус). Необходимо будет находить это название, а так же цифры, всё отдельно.
  • Почти по центру есть окно. Заголовок этого окна Local с числом в квадратных кнопках. Внутри этого окна есть чат и список пользователей чата. У каждого пользователя есть слева графическое обозначение, а справа его имя. Необходимо внутри программы составлять списки пользователей, 
    • соответствующих свои графическим обозначениям. За основу взять обозначения
      • - (знак минуса), цвет фона может быть любой, красных тонов (красный, оранжевый)
      • = (знак равно) цвет может быть красный, светло-серый
      • символ звезды. делится на две группы, в одной из них цвета синий, зеленый, фиолетовый; в другой красный, оранжевый.
      • Всё остальное (любое графическое обозначение)
    Главное - уметь составлять внутри программы списки по группам пользователей. Имена и количество в группе. Если сложно реализовать то что требуется - то достаточно просто искать в данном окне слева от пользователя знак минус или равно и считать их количество. Расположение окна может быть не фиксированным, размеры произвольными. Цветовая гамма тоже может различаться.

    Полученные списки программа должна уметь отправлять в виде xml POST запросом на сервер. При этом она должна передавать FOO-BAR, название солнечной системы и списки/список пользователей в чате по группам.